Applications for Chicago’s cash assistance pilot program have been open for a week, and so far the city says more than 100,000 applications have been started.
“I’m heartened to find out that the application is simple enough that a lot of people have applied and were able to finish the application, that the city invested in outreach. That is all great. It is also at the same time disheartening to know that so many of our neighbors need cash support right now,” said Harish Patel, director of Economic Security for Illinois.
“We’ve put together sets of marketing materials to spread the word in the community. Hundreds of community partners are standing shoulder to shoulder with the YWCA to get the word out. So flyers are being handed out into the community, organizations are sending email blasts, we are having virtual assistance where residents can hear and learn about the program, learn how to complete the application,” said Nicole Robinson, CEO of YWCA Metropolitan Chicago.
